I believe...the power to adapt and change is within every single one of us. It is stiffled mainly by our own minds. I changed my life from living with an alcoholic husband to obtaining 3 college degrees & purchasing my own home. And I did it just like you said..."have a plan". I took a sheet of notebook paper out the morning after a very rough night with the alcoholic...and I wrote out...my plan....what it was I wanted & needed to do with my life...to finally have peace and freedom. And it took years of determination and sweat and tears. But 4 years....after that morning at the kitchen table with that piece of notebook paper....I had arrived at my goal. I don't dwell...with sadness or anger..on those rough years with the ex husband...actually I am thankful for them....bc ...those years happened to prepare me for the rest of my life.. I am such a strong person now. I smile constantly and my life is really really good. And I still have that paper❤...with each goal having a line through it as I achieved it😊 Excellent video Sandra!!

Jacqui, I am so sorry to hear that you lost your husband because of Covid. That was the greatest fear that we all were facing. I also lost my cousin who was much younger than I am to Covid. Right now you’re in the grieving process and it will come in stages. It’s only normal. Now you feel it’s difficult to move forward. You can and will do it, but it will take emotional baby steps and time for you to heal and move on. But you will. That is the natural process of grieving a great loss. This is another chapter for you. It will be different, but can also build on who you are and will become as you get stronger. I will be thinking of you.❤️
